Now, you can give the gamer in your life the gift of more streams through Twitch’s virtual gift cards.
Twitch’s gift cards can be purchased in increments of $25, $50, $100 or $200. Once purchased, you can send them to your friends through text or e-mail. You can choose from a variety of messages to attach to the gift card. There are a lot of standard sayings such as “happy birthday” or “thank you.” Sending Twitch gift cards is a “great way to help the Twitch fans in your life meet fans like them, support their favorite streamers, and be part of the next big thing right as it’s happening.”
What exactly can you buy with these gift cards though? Well, pretty much anything available on Twitch. Gift cards can be redeemed for Bits which is a currency viewers spend on their favorite gamers’ sites. Think of them as mini-donations. Additionally, the cards can also purchase subscriptions. Subscribing to a streamer supports them and unlocks special benefits for the subscriber. You can even use the gift cards to purchase gift subs.
Currently, gift cards are only available for purchase digitally. Twitch plans to launch physical versions of their gift cards in Best Buy and GameStop soon. Physical cards will range in price from $15 to $200. As of right now, gift cards are limited to the U.S. only.
